I'm not seeing that here (in Word 2003). Do you have table gridlines
displayed? What happens if you hide them or go to Print Preview? My
experience is that the table gridlines hide the border, but it is still
there and will print.

I have added paragraph border to a text in a table cell. If the text is
aligned bottom, the bottom paragraph border is suppressed, even though

there
is no cell border applied. Similar behavior is noted when the text is
aligned top and a paragraph border is applied to the top. Only if the

text
is aligned in the middle, the paragraph borders are visible.

Is there any way around this? Will appreciate any help.
